The Role of Social Support Networks in Student Mental Health

In the realm of academia, the pressures of academic performance, social expectations, and personal growth can often take a toll on students’ mental well-being. Amidst the demands of coursework, extracurricular activities, and transitions into adulthood, maintaining good mental health becomes paramount. In this context, the significance of social support networks cannot be overstated. These networks, comprising friends, family, mentors, and even online communities, serve as pillars of strength, guidance, and solace for students navigating the complexities of university life.

Understanding the Challenges

Before delving into the pivotal role of social support networks, it’s essential to grasp the challenges that students encounter regarding mental health. The modern educational landscape is fraught with stressors, including academic pressure, financial concerns, social isolation, and the quest for identity and purpose. For many students, these challenges can exacerbate feelings of anxiety, depression, and inadequacy, jeopardizing their overall well-being and academic success.

The Power of Social Support Networks

In times of distress, having a robust social support system can make a world of difference. Social support networks offer several benefits that contribute to students’ mental health:

1. Emotional Support:

  • Friends, family members, and mentors provide a safe space for students to express their emotions without fear of judgment.
  • Through active listening, empathy, and encouragement, supportive individuals validate students’ feelings and help alleviate emotional distress.

2. Practical Assistance:

  • Social support networks extend beyond emotional support to practical assistance, such as helping with academic tasks, financial aid, or daily chores.
  • These tangible forms of support can lighten students’ burdens and empower them to cope more effectively with stressors.

3. Sense of Belonging:

  • Feeling connected to others fosters a sense of belonging and reduces feelings of loneliness and isolation.
  • Social support networks provide opportunities for students to cultivate meaningful relationships, forge bonds, and develop a sense of community.

4. Coping Mechanisms:

  • Engaging with supportive peers and mentors exposes students to diverse coping strategies and problem-solving techniques.
  • By sharing experiences and seeking advice from others, students can acquire valuable coping mechanisms to navigate academic and personal challenges.

Cultivating Effective Support Networks

Building and maintaining a strong social support network requires effort and intentionality. Here are some strategies for students to cultivate effective support networks:

1. Foster Meaningful Connections:

  • Actively participate in campus clubs, organizations, and events to meet like-minded individuals who share common interests.
  • Attend support groups or counseling sessions where students can connect with others facing similar challenges and experiences.

2. Communicate Openly:

  • Be open and honest with friends, family, and mentors about one’s struggles, fears, and needs.
  • Practice active listening and offer reciprocal support to strengthen interpersonal relationships.

3. Seek Professional Help:

  • Don’t hesitate to seek professional assistance from counselors, therapists, or mental health professionals if experiencing significant distress or mental health issues.
  • Universities often offer counseling services and resources tailored to students’ mental health needs.

4. Utilize Technology:

  • Leverage online platforms and social media communities to connect with peers, share experiences, and access support networks beyond campus boundaries.
  • Virtual support groups and forums provide additional avenues for seeking advice, encouragement, and solidarity.
